I have a 1988 944S. Recently the ignition system has failed 3 times but has fixed itself soon after. After the most recent failure I had it towed to Refined Motorsports but it was working again when it got there...it failed again while they had it but there was only time for them to check out the coil, ignition module, dme relay and crank sensors before it got it's spark back again. Thinking it was almost certainly the dme unit itself, I sent it to Systems Consulting (systemsc.com) in California for remanufactuing. They checked the unit out and say there is nothing wrong with it......I feel as if I'm between a rock and a hard place.......



Any ideas, suggestions would be appreciated.

How about some more details...do you get a crank, no spark? How is the condition of the distributor cap? They are not supposed to go bad, but do.

I had the same problem with my '87 and it ended up being the DME relay was loose in the socket....FWIW

This is typical of dodgy DME relay, replace it with new version part No. starting 993. Regards, Martin
